The video discusses the true essence of leadership, emphasizing that it is not about authority but about caring for and nurturing people. It highlights the lack of training for leadership roles and the importance of perspective in decision-making. The video critiques traditional hiring practices, suggesting a more personal approach to ensure cultural fit. A story about military recruitment illustrates the importance of protecting organizational culture. Finally, it stresses the need for careful hiring to build a strong company culture.
